Tin roof repair services involve the inspection, maintenance, and restoration of metal roofing systems. These services typically address issues such as rust, corrosion, leaks, and physical damage caused by weather or debris. Technicians assess the condition of the roof to identify problem areas and perform necessary repairs, which may include patching holes, replacing damaged panels, or applying protective coatings. Proper repair work helps extend the lifespan of a tin roof and maintains its ability to effectively protect the underlying structure from the elements.
The primary problems that tin roof repair services aim to solve include leaks, rust formation, and panel deterioration. Over time, exposure to moisture and varying weather conditions can lead to corrosion, compromising the roof’s integrity. Additionally, physical impacts from hail, falling branches, or foot traffic can cause dents or punctures that require prompt attention. Repairing these issues promptly helps prevent further damage, such as water infiltration or structural weakening, which could lead to more costly repairs or replacement in the future.

Roof Repair Costs - Typical expenses for roof repairs range from $300 to $1,500, depending on the extent of damage. Smaller repairs like patching leaks may cost around $300, while more extensive repairs can reach up to $1,500 or more.
Material Replacement Expenses - Replacing damaged or missing tiles or shingles generally costs between $500 and $3,000. The price varies based on material type and roof size, with standard asphalt shingles on a modest roof costing around $1,200.
Leak Repair Pricing - Fixing roof leaks often falls within a $200 to $1,000 range. Minor leaks might be repaired for about $200, whereas significant leaks requiring extensive work could approach $1,000.
Inspection and Maintenance Costs - Routine roof inspections and maintenance services typically cost between $150 and $400. These services help identify potential issues early and prolong roof lifespan, with prices varying based on roof size and complexity.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
